Output 7d58fa83b6bb01a15137683b2ef2f1503e63b6c2a989582c15ebeeeb95fe2de1:11

value
49842166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d70b97a6bd3eb25b3f308c9b0f676f341fb400 OP_EQUAL
address
MDSrPYkQnRUtkwtHTVy7diHSNp54NKXchr
transaction
7d58fa83b6bb01a15137683b2ef2f1503e63b6c2a989582c15ebeeeb95fe2de1
spent
true